Subtract 27/56 from 5/63

5/63 - 27/56 is -29/72.

Steps for subtracting f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 63 and 56 is 504

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 504
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 63 × 8 = 504,
    5/63 = 5 × 8/63 × 8 = 40/504
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 56 × 9 = 504,
    27/56 = 27 × 9/56 × 9 = 243/504
  4. Subtract the two like fractions:
    40/504 - 243/504 = 40 - 243/504 = -203/504
  5. After reducing the fraction, the answer is -29/72
